McGuire Motorsport

Moydow, An Longfort,
McGuire Motorsport McGuire Motorsport is one of the popular Automotive, Aircraft & Boat located in Moydow ,An Longfort listed under Automotive in An Longfort , Race Cars in An Longfort ,

Contact Details & Working Hours

Map of McGuire Motorsport